Nausea, Jean-Paul Sartre. First Edition Thus.

Jean-Paul Sartre (1905-1980) was a French philosopher, playwright, novelist, activist, and one of the key figures of Existentialism. His first novel, Nausea, published in 1938, is one of the canonical works of existentialism. The novel concerns a dispirited historian who becomes convinced that inanimate objects and situations encroach on his ability to define himself, on his intellectual and spiritual freedom, and thus give him a sense of nausea. It's a great read, albeit a bit disturbing. This is an early edition from 1949, published by New Directions and featuring an iconic dust jacket by Alvin Lustig:
